Advantages of Advanced Cataract Surgery



When taking into consideration innovative cataract surgical procedure, you can expect better vision and faster recuperation times contrasted to standard techniques. Advanced cataract surgery strategies, such as laser-assisted treatments, use greater precision in getting rid of the gloomy lens and changing it with a clear synthetic lens. This precision results in better aesthetic end results, with lots of patients experiencing significantly sharper vision post-surgery. Furthermore, progressed cataract surgical treatment usually leads to faster healing times, enabling you to resume your everyday activities quicker.

One more benefit of innovative cataract surgery is minimized dependence on glasses or call lenses after the treatment. With improvements in intraocular lens modern technology, surgeons can now use lens implants that correct not only cataracts however additionally other refractive mistakes like n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ism. Person Suitability and Qualification



To figure out if you're suitable for advanced cataract surgical procedure, your eye specialist will certainly analyze different variables including the health and wellness of your eyes and overall case history. Elements such as the intensity of your cataracts, the presence of various other eye conditions like glaucoma or macular deterioration, and the total wellness of your eyes will certainly all be thought about. In addition, your surgeon will review your basic health standing, consisting of any type of clinical conditions you might have and medicines you're taking.

It is essential to communicate honestly with your eye surgeon about any kind of existing health and wellness issues, previous eye surgical treatments, or drugs you're currently using. Your specialist will certainly additionally consider your expectations and way of living when identifying if progressed cataract surgery is the appropriate selection for you. By offering extensive information and discussing your goals for the procedure, you and your specialist can collaborate to choose if you're an ideal prospect for innovative cataract surgery.
